Sobre este item

Bernard Quaritch Ltd. London, bookseller's catalogue, July 25 1871. Printed self-wrappers, 8vo,. 16 pp. 242 items. Joseph Lilly was a leading London bookseller and major supplier of items to the British Museum. Following his death in 1870, most of his stock was sold in a series of lengthy Sotheby sales the following year; the first of these - on 15th March and nine following days - presumably providing Quaritch with the Lilly items in this catalogue.
